Transaction 31b705c3d8dcda9a6158c9dc8525fd8563053c36c7f62a4df9ec1f68cf1cfaa5

1 Input
2 Outputs
  • 31b705c3d8dcda9a6158c9dc8525fd8563053c36c7f62a4df9ec1f68cf1cfaa5:0
  • value  32806430
    address  3CGMhyjZk9Q9YazfrNMwD6mUy86ENPWhiF
  • 31b705c3d8dcda9a6158c9dc8525fd8563053c36c7f62a4df9ec1f68cf1cfaa5:1
  • value  660770274
    address  1PLhPfTsnVmf5dpK57G1wvEax572tc8GGA